About this job

An aerospace manufacturing company is looking to hire Buyer's for contract opportunities.

  • Pay Rate: $28.00 - $32.00 based on experience
  • Contract Opportunity
  • First Shift Opportunity: 8:00AM - 4:30PM
  • Medical , Dental, Vision Benefits

Acts as an authorized agent who reviews purchase requisitions, solicits quotations, and places orders for procurement of goods and services up to authorized levels. Awards purchase orders for goods and services to suppliers subject to supervisory approval. This individual is responsible for the purchase of lower dollar and non critical items. Analyzes purchases of goods and services for opportunities to leverage spend, reduce inventories and lower total cost of acquisition with supervisor. Interprets and enforces contracts terms and conditions. The position involves a high degree of interface with the Procurement Supervisor on purchase order awards, priorities and project assignments.

Tactical/ Administrative Duties & Responsibilities

  1. Reviews all purchase requisitions for completeness and initiates action on requirements
  2. Returns requisitions to users that require additional information or budget approval.
  3. Identifies requisitions that can be placed directly on LTAs or other existing contract agreements.
  4. Monitors requisitions to identify commonly purchased items that would be candidates for volume agreements, LTAs, MOUs or Price Agreements and makes recommendations to the purchasing supervisor.
  5. Prepares and obtains quotations from qualified suppliers.
  6. Reviews bids, negotiates more favorable prices and terms, and selects suppliers subject to supervisor approval.
  7. Minimizes purchase order discrepancies through coordination with accounting and receiving departments to resolve invoice discrepancies, shipping errors and hold code problems.
  8. Provides high levels of customer service to both internal users and Italian headquarters through communications, concerning supplier delivery schedules, quality and service levels.
  9. Reduces process cycle times by providing rapid response to internal customers and headquarters needs via shorter turnaround time on purchase orders.
  10. Complies with all purchasing policies, procedures and processes.

Strategic Duties and Responsibilities

  1. Identifies and recommends new suppliers.
  2. Identifies and defines supplier problems, makes recommendations to supervisor and implements agreed upon solutions.
  3. Identifies and defines internal process problems, makes recommendations to supervisor and implements agreed upon solutions.
  4. Utilizes supplier scorecards to manage and evaluate supplier performance. Periodically presents results to supervisor and jointly develops improvement plans.
